First, take the flexible (bendable) … The parts of your incentive spirometer are labeled in Figure 1. Figure 1. Incentive … WebPerforming baseline and post-bronchodilator spirometry 1. Perform baseline spirometry (meeting acceptability and repeatability criteria). 2. Administer bronchodilator (e.g. 4 separate puffs salbutamol (Ventolin/Asmol) 100 micrograms per puff via a pressurised metered-dose inhaler and spacer). 3. Wait 10–15 minutes. 4. Repeat spirometry.

WebIncentive Spirometer . An incentive spirometer is a device used to help you take deep breaths. This opens the air sacs in your lungs to keep your lungs healthy. How to use the incentive spirometer: 1. Hold the device straight up in front of you. 2. Breathe out. 3. Close your lips tightly around the mouthpiece. 4. Inhale slowly and deeply ... WebAn incentive spirometer is a medical device that facilitate SMI with incorporated visual indicators of performance (inspiratory effort) in order to aid the therapist in coaching the patient to optimal performance and likewise patients uses this visual feedback to monitor their own efforts.

Sit up straight and tall, and hold the … WebOct 8, 2008 · When you cannot inhale any longer, remove the mouthpiece and hold your breath for at least three seconds. Exhale normally. Repeat these steps 5 to 10 times every hour when awake, or as often as caregivers tell you to. After each session, try to cough out the sputum (mucus) from your lungs.
